History of Ballet Ballet is a formalized form of dance with its origins in the Italian Renaissance courts of the 15th and 16th centuries. It quickly spread to the French court of Catherine de ' Medici where it was developed even further. In the 17th century at the time of Louis XIV, ballet was codified. According to ballet history, all European courts copy the Court Ballet model. It’s in the middle of this social environment that the most powerful supporter of dance that has ever existed is born: LOUIS XIV. As I said above, Louis XIV grows within a society for which dancing is a political tool.

Naturally, his big dance debut was just as fabulous. “He put ballet at the heart of civilised culture,” explains David Bintley, choreographer and director of the Birmingham Royal Ballet, in a BBC documentary on the matter.His breakthrough performance was 1653’s “The Ballet of the Night,” featuring a teenage Louis as (what else) the Sun incarnate.

king louis xiv ballet history Spotted in Italy, Jean-Baptiste Lully was introduced to the court of Louis XIV at a young age. He soon revealed his musical talents and became Master of the King’s Music in 1661.
